About the Webinar

Asking and answering whether a donor clicked on a link is just the beginning. To fully leverage the potential of digital impact reporting, Boston University built a reporting strategy based upon the tools and business practices that answer far more textured and powerful questions: What content captured their attention? How long did they review the content? Did they access the report? Did the report spur action or result in new gifts? How do we drive higher engagement (individually and in aggregate)? Where should this data be stored over the long term?

In this session, you will learn how BU ensured a successful launch using analytics to continuously hone and adapt its reporting strategy, collaboratively built new, data-driven capabilities, the lessons learned along the way, and how they plan to continue to optimize their approach.


Learning Objectives

  1. Learn how analytics played a crucial role in high donor adoption rates, especially for top donors.
  2. Hear how a donor relations team went beyond "going digital" by obtaining, storing, and acting upon rich donor intelligence.
  3. Learn about the outcomes and lessons learned from using a data-driven approach to reporting.4. Consider the technologies and collaboration required to execute a coherent strategy.
